Output 6ebc03a329b1079466d323b2597bc5c3262d1d573f9aaab112f97684993e8292:1

value
43901174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efc9770d1393a22ef0ce1a87dd1f3369f88a4c1 OP_EQUAL
address
M9GQHV7HQgAcQJNGLNDDZwJ2zanZ6rxnAF
transaction
6ebc03a329b1079466d323b2597bc5c3262d1d573f9aaab112f97684993e8292
spent
true